Rowayat - a New Literary Journal for Egypt

Rowayat www.rowayat.com is the new venture started by the wonderous and most courageous Sherine Elbanhawy that I am privileged to be part of as Editor in Chief.  Rowayat is a new literary journal for Egypt - markedly different as it is publishing work in English from Egyptian writers or those with a strong tie to Egypt.

Samhain felucca with Poe, Rossetti & Frankenstein on the Nile

part Writers' Centre event and part personal joy taking - we took a felucca today 31st October, at dusk, and enjoyed some of the Gothic and Romance poems and writings of Poe, Mary Shelley and Rossetti. I bought bling skulls, candles and something with roses on it and before the felucca docked we wrote wishes and gave them to the Nile.

A Dream Within A Dream – Edgar Allan Poe

Take this kiss upon the brow!

And, in parting from you now,
Thus much let me avow-
You are not wrong, who deem
That my days have been a dream;
Yet if hope has flown away
In a night, or in a day,
In a vision, or in none,
Is it therefore the less gone?
All that we see or seem
Is but a dream within a dream.

I stand amid the roar
Of a surf-tormented shore,
And I hold within my hand
Grains of the golden sand-
How few! yet how they creep
Through my fingers to the deep,
While I weep- while I weep!
O God! can I not grasp
Them with a tighter clasp?
O God! can I not save
One from the pitiless wave?
Is all that we see or seem
 
But a dream within a dream?

Course outline
This course is for those people who have completed the first course(s) with me
and for new students with demonstrated abilities.  

The course requires a creative aptitude, proven skills and commitment to producing assignments.

It is an intense 4 session course 
with further creative writing writing exercises and discussion
to strengthen description, atmosphere and imagery; 
we also work on several key topics each week such as contemporizing myth in writing, 
symbolism and surrealism, writing creative non fiction and 
strengthening editing skills by working on review and critique
 as well as discussion and individual work.

Short Story Course with Linda Cleary


For those who completed the 4 week Creative Writing course or who have proven writing skills.


This course focuses on work on character, voice, atmosphere, plot and building story and we continue with further creative writing expansion techniques.


We also read published short stories for discussion and understanding format, focusing on the necessary elements for each student to produce a final draft of a 1000 word narrative.

Creative Writing Course with Linda Cleary


The Creative Writing course acts as an extended masterclass looking at various techniques and exercises to open up and improve writing skills, work with metaphor and imagery, create texts and narratives to given themes and word counts as well as free writing.


There is no criteria other than a willingness to open up one's writing; the course is designed that people of varying writing experience can participate and each draw their individual benefits.

Literary Salon on the Nile - Autumn Equinox

Today myself and 5 writers took a felucca on the Nile for a literary salon on water. We took a journey from Zamalek to Downtown, around the Sofitel and Four Seasons then back up to Zamalek. All in all one hour cruising whilst we shared narratives, poems, inspirations and ideas. It was a beautiful time! :)

Today was also International Peace Day and Autumn Equinox :)
